PR SEO

คู่มือรีไดเร็กต์ฉบับสมบูรณ์: ปรับ SEO ลดความเสี่ยง และเข้าใจการตั้งค่า 301/302 ไวยากรณ์ และการลบ

Published: 2025.01.08 Updated: 2026.03.12
ภาพแสดงคนกำหนดค่าคอมพิวเตอร์เพื่อเชื่อมต่อกับเครือข่ายทั่วโลก

ใน SEO รีไดเร็กต์มีบทบาทสำคัญอย่างยิ่ง เมื่อคุณเข้าใจเทคนิคนี้อย่างถูกต้องและใช้ในสถานการณ์ที่เหมาะสม เช่น การย้ายเว็บไซต์หรือการเปลี่ยน URL คุณจะเพิ่มผลลัพธ์ด้าน SEO ให้สูงสุดและปรับประสบการณ์ผู้ใช้ให้ดีขึ้นได้

คู่มือฉบับสมบูรณ์นี้อธิบายรีไดเร็กต์ตั้งแต่พื้นฐานไปจนถึงตัวอย่างการใช้งานและวิธีตั้งค่าที่เป็นรูปธรรม มาเริ่มเดินบนเส้นทางสู่การเป็นผู้เชี่ยวชาญรีไดเร็กต์ไปด้วยกัน

The Complete SEO Guide [2025 Edition]: The Full Map to Higher Search Rankings
The Complete SEO Guide [2025 Edition]: The Full Map to Higher Search Rankings

บทที่ 1: พื้นฐานรีไดเร็กต์ที่คุณต้องรู้

ภาพแสดงคนกำหนดค่าคอมพิวเตอร์เพื่อเชื่อมต่อกับเครือข่ายทั่วโลก

รีไดเร็กต์คืออะไร? คำอธิบายสำหรับมือใหม่

รีไดเร็กต์คือกลไกที่ส่งผู้เยี่ยมชมจาก URL หนึ่งไปยังอีก URL หนึ่งโดยอัตโนมัติเมื่อเข้าถึงที่อยู่เดิม

ตัวอย่างเช่น หากคุณเปลี่ยน URL เก่าเป็น URL ใหม่ รีไดเร็กต์สามารถส่งผู้ใช้จากที่อยู่เดิมไปยังที่อยู่ใหม่โดยอัตโนมัติ เพื่อไม่ให้หลงทาง รีไดเร็กต์ถูกใช้ในหลายสถานการณ์ เช่น การย้ายเว็บไซต์ การรวมหน้า และการทำ URL canonicalization

ประเภทของรีไดเร็กต์: เลือกแบบที่ดีที่สุดสำหรับเว็บไซต์ของคุณ

301 redirect: แจ้งการย้ายแบบถาวร

ใช้เมื่อ URL ของเว็บไซต์เปลี่ยนแบบถาวร มันบอกเสิร์ชเอนจินว่า “หน้านี้ย้ายไปยัง URL อื่นอย่างถาวรแล้ว” ซึ่งสำคัญมากในมุมของ SEO ด้วย

มันช่วยถ่ายโอนคุณค่า SEO จาก URL เก่าไปยัง URL ใหม่

302 redirect: ตัวเลือกที่เหมาะสำหรับการย้ายชั่วคราว

ใช้เมื่อการเปลี่ยน URL เป็นเพียงชั่วคราว มันบอกเสิร์ชเอนจินว่า “หน้านี้ย้ายไปยัง URL อื่นชั่วคราว” ดังนั้น URL เดิมยังคงถูกมองว่าเป็น URL หลัก

เหมาะสำหรับหน้าแคมเปญชั่วคราวหรือการส่งผู้เข้าชมไปยังหน้าอื่นระหว่างการบำรุงรักษา

307 redirect: รีไดเร็กต์ชั่วคราวที่พิเศษเล็กน้อยและทำงานอย่างไร

เช่นเดียวกับ 302 redirect นี่เป็นแบบชั่วคราว แต่คุณลักษณะสำคัญคือมันคงวิธีการร้องขอ เช่น GET หรือ POST ระหว่างการส่งต่อไว้ จากมุมความปลอดภัย บางกรณีจึงแนะนำว่าเป็นตัวเลือกที่ปลอดภัยกว่า 302 redirect

308 redirect: 301 เวอร์ชันที่ยกระดับขึ้นและควรรู้จัก

นี่คือรีไดเร็กต์ถาวรแบบเดียวกับ 301 แต่เหมือน 307 ตรงที่คงวิธีการร้องขอเดิมไว้ เป็นมาตรฐานใหม่กว่า 301 และอาจพบใช้แพร่หลายมากขึ้นในอนาคต

Meta Refresh: รีไดเร็กต์ใน HTML ใช้ง่ายแต่ต้องใช้ด้วยความระมัดระวัง

นี่เป็นวิธีรีไดเร็กต์โดยใช้แท็ก meta ใน HTML ตั้งค่าได้ง่าย แต่ในมุม SEO โดยทั่วไปไม่แนะนำ คุณยังสามารถกำหนดเวลารอก่อนการย้ายได้ด้วย

JavaScript redirects: ควบคุมได้ยืดหยุ่น แต่ SEO จะเป็นอย่างไร?

นี่คือวิธีรีไดเร็กต์โดยใช้ JavaScript สามารถควบคุมได้ยืดหยุ่น รวมถึงเงื่อนไขซับซ้อน แต่เสิร์ชเอนจินบางตัวอาจตีความไม่ถูกต้อง จึงต้องระวังผลกระทบต่อ SEO

เปรียบเทียบข้อดี ข้อเสีย และผลต่อ SEO ของแต่ละประเภท

เพราะแต่ละประเภทส่งผลต่อ SEO ต่างกัน จึงสำคัญที่จะเลือกรีไดเร็กต์ให้เหมาะกับสถานการณ์

301 redirect เหมาะที่สุดเมื่อคุณต้องการส่งต่อคุณค่า SEO ส่วน 302 redirect เหมาะกับการเปลี่ยนแปลงชั่วคราว Meta Refresh และ JavaScript redirects โดยทั่วไปไม่แนะนำในมุม SEO จึงควรใช้อย่างระมัดระวัง

รีไดเร็กต์ช่วยเสริม SEO อย่างไร

การตั้งค่ารีไดเร็กต์อย่างเหมาะสมช่วยให้เสิร์ชเอนจินเข้าใจโครงสร้างเว็บไซต์ได้ถูกต้อง นอกจากช่วยป้องกันปัญหา duplicate content และหลีกเลี่ยงการสูญเสียคุณค่า SEO แล้ว ยังช่วยถ่ายโอนคุณค่า SEO ของ URL เก่าไปยัง URL ใหม่เพื่อคงหรือเพิ่มอันดับ

The ultimate guide to SEO-friendly URL structure: names, parameters, directory hierarchy, naming rules, and more

รีไดเร็กต์และ UX: กุญแจสู่ความพึงพอใจของผู้ใช้ที่สูงขึ้น

รีไดเร็กต์ไม่เพียงส่งผลต่อ SEO แต่ยังส่งผลต่อประสบการณ์ผู้ใช้ด้วย ด้วยการนำผู้ใช้ไปยังหน้าที่ต้องการอย่างราบรื่น การตั้งค่ารีไดเร็กต์ที่เหมาะสมช่วยลดการออกจากเว็บไซต์และเพิ่มความพึงพอใจได้

บทที่ 2: คลายความกังวลทั่วไปเกี่ยวกับรีไดเร็กต์

คำเตือนของรีไดเร็กต์ดูน่ากลัว แต่เป็นปัญหาเสมอไปหรือไม่?

เบราว์เซอร์บางตัวจะแสดงคำเตือนเมื่อมีรีไดเร็กต์ ในหลายกรณี หากรีไดเร็กต์ปลอดภัยก็ไม่ใช่ปัญหา

อย่างไรก็ตาม เพราะมีโอกาสถูกพาไปยังเว็บไซต์อันตรายได้อยู่เสมอ คุณควรอ่านคำเตือนอย่างระมัดระวัง และหลีกเลี่ยงการไปต่อหากมีสิ่งใดดูน่าสงสัย

วิธีระบุรีไดเร็กต์อันตรายและหลีกเลี่ยงปัญหา

รีไดเร็กต์ที่เป็นอันตรายสามารถพาผู้เข้าชมไปยังหน้าฟิชชิ่งหรือเว็บไซต์แจกจ่ายมัลแวร์ได้ โดยเฉพาะ URL ที่ย่อแล้วและลิงก์จากเว็บไซต์ที่ไม่น่าเชื่อถือ

นอกจากนี้ การตรวจสอบ URL ปลายทางล่วงหน้าเมื่อทำได้ก็เป็นนิสัยที่ดี

รีไดเร็กต์ทำให้โดนลงโทษด้าน SEO หรือไม่? ความจริงเบื้องหลังข่าวลือ

รีไดเร็กต์ที่เหมาะสมจะไม่ถูกลงโทษด้าน SEO ในหลายกรณี มันกลับช่วย SEO เพราะช่วยปรับโครงสร้างเว็บไซต์และประสบการณ์ผู้ใช้ให้ดีขึ้น

แต่รีไดเร็กต์ที่เป็นอันตรายหรือมีเจตนาหลอกลวงผู้ใช้ อาจกลายเป็นความเสี่ยงที่จะถูกลงโทษได้

รีไดเร็กต์มากเกินไปทำให้เว็บไซต์เสียหายได้หรือไม่? จำนวนที่เหมาะสมคือเท่าไร?

ตัวรีไดเร็กต์เองไม่ได้ทำร้าย SEO แต่ถ้ามีมากเกินไปอาจทำให้เว็บไซต์ช้าลง โดยเฉพาะ redirect chain ที่อาจกลายเป็นปัญหาใหญ่

ใช้รีไดเร็กต์เฉพาะเมื่อจำเป็นจริง ๆ และรักษาจำนวนให้เหมาะสม แม้ไม่มีตัวเลขตายตัว แต่สำคัญคือควรตั้งค่าให้ผู้ใช้และ crawler ไปถึงหน้าสุดท้ายโดยใช้จำนวนขั้นน้อยที่สุด

ความกลัวเรื่อง redirect loop: วิธีหนีจากลูปไม่รู้จบ

redirect loop คือภาวะที่รีไดเร็กต์วนซ้ำไม่รู้จบ เช่น A ไป B ไป C แล้วกลับมาที่ A มันไม่เพียงทำให้เว็บไซต์โหลดไม่ได้ แต่ยังทำร้าย SEO อีกด้วย

สาเหตุที่พบบ่อยคือความผิดพลาดในการตั้งค่า .htaccess หากเกิดลูป ให้ตรวจไฟล์คอนฟิกอย่างใจเย็นและแก้ไขข้อผิดพลาด

บทที่ 3: วิธีตั้งค่ารีไดเร็กต์ที่คุณใช้ได้ทันที

A person operating digital settings with a fingertip

ตั้งค่ารีไดเร็กต์ใน .htaccess: สำหรับเซิร์ฟเวอร์ Apache

.htaccess คือไฟล์ที่ใช้แก้ไขการตั้งค่าของเซิร์ฟเวอร์ Apache เพียงเพิ่มบรรทัดที่กำหนดลงไปก็สามารถตั้งค่ารีไดเร็กต์ได้

301 redirect: ส่งผู้ใช้ไปยังหน้าที่กำหนดอย่างเรียบร้อย พร้อมตัวอย่างไวยากรณ์

Redirect 301 /old-page.html /new-page.html

กฎนี้จะเปลี่ยนการเข้าถึงจาก /old-page.html ไปยัง /new-page.html

301 redirect: ย้ายทั้งโดเมนอย่างราบรื่น

RewriteEngine On RewriteCond %{HTTP_HOST} ^old-domain.com$ [OR] RewriteCond %{HTTP_HOST} ^www.old-domain.com$ RewriteRule ^(.*)$ https://www.new-domain.com/$1 [R=301,L]

กฎนี้จะเปลี่ยนทราฟฟิกจาก old-domain.com ไปยัง new-domain.com

301 redirect: ย้ายจาก HTTP ไป HTTPS อย่างปลอดภัย

RewriteEngine On RewriteCond %{HTTPS} off RewriteRule ^(.*)$ https://%{HTTP_HOST}%{REQUEST_URI} [L,R=301]

กฎนี้จะเปลี่ยนทราฟฟิกจาก HTTP ไปยัง HTTPS

301 redirect: เปลี่ยนจาก www ไป non-www

RewriteEngine On RewriteCond %{HTTP_HOST} ^www\.example\.com$ [NC] RewriteRule ^(.*)$ https://example.com/$1 [R=301,L]

302 redirect: รีไดเร็กต์ชั่วคราวก็ทำได้ง่ายใน .htaccess เช่นกัน

เพียงเปลี่ยน 301 เป็น 302

ตั้งค่ารีไดเร็กต์ใน WordPress ด้วยปลั๊กอิน

ปลั๊กอิน Redirection: ตัวเลือกแบบคลาสสิก

ปลั๊กอิน Redirection เป็นปลั๊กอินมาตรฐานของ WordPress สำหรับจัดการรีไดเร็กต์ เมื่อติดตั้งแล้ว คุณสามารถตั้งค่ารีไดเร็กต์ได้ง่าย ๆ เพียงเพิ่มกฎรีไดเร็กต์

ปลั๊กอิน Rank Math: ปรับรีไดเร็กต์ได้ในปลั๊กอิน SEO แบบครบชุดนี้ด้วย

Rank Math เป็นปลั๊กอิน SEO อเนกประสงค์ และยังมีฟีเจอร์รีไดเร็กต์ ทำให้คุณตั้งค่ารีไดเร็กต์ได้ง่ายโดยไม่ต้องแก้ไขไฟล์ .htaccess

วิธีตั้งค่ารีไดเร็กต์บนเซิร์ฟเวอร์อื่น เช่น Nginx

บนเซิร์ฟเวอร์ Nginx ให้เพิ่มกฎแบบต่อไปนี้ลงในไฟล์คอนฟิก เช่น nginx.conf

server { 
listen 80; server_name old-domain.com;
return 301 $scheme://new-domain.com$request_uri; }

วิธีตรวจสอบว่ารีไดเร็กต์ทำงานจริงหรือไม่

หลังตั้งค่ารีไดเร็กต์แล้ว ให้เปิด URL ในเบราว์เซอร์และตรวจสอบว่าใช้งานได้จริง คุณยังสามารถใช้เครื่องมือตรวจ redirect ออนไลน์เพื่อยืนยันว่ามันทำงานถูกต้อง

บทที่ 4: วิธีลบรีไดเร็กต์เมื่อคุณต้องการย้อนกลับ

A woman holding a smartphone while looking at a computer and thinking

วิธีลบรีไดเร็กต์ที่ตั้งไว้ใน .htaccess

เปิดไฟล์ .htaccess แล้วลบบรรทัดที่กำหนดรีไดเร็กต์ออก หรือคอมเมนต์ด้วยการใส่ # ที่ต้นบรรทัด จากนั้นบันทึกไฟล์และอัปโหลดกลับไปยังเซิร์ฟเวอร์เพื่อลบรีไดเร็กต์

วิธีลบรีไดเร็กต์ที่ตั้งไว้ด้วยปลั๊กอิน WordPress

วิธีลบขึ้นอยู่กับปลั๊กอินที่ใช้ แต่โดยทั่วไปคุณสามารถลบรีไดเร็กต์ได้ด้วยการลบกฎรีไดเร็กต์ออกจากหน้าจัดการของปลั๊กอิน

ใน Redirection ให้เลือกกฎจากรายการ redirect-rule แล้วคลิกปุ่ม Delete ส่วนใน Rank Math ให้ลบกฎเป้าหมายจากหน้าตั้งค่ารีไดเร็กต์

วิธีลบรีไดเร็กต์ในสภาพแวดล้อมเซิร์ฟเวอร์อื่น

ในสภาพแวดล้อมเซิร์ฟเวอร์อื่น เช่น Nginx คุณสามารถลบรีไดเร็กต์ได้โดยลบการตั้งค่ารีไดเร็กต์ที่เกี่ยวข้องออกจากไฟล์คอนฟิกของเซิร์ฟเวอร์ เช่น nginx.conf แล้วโหลดคอนฟิกใหม่

บทที่ 5: กลยุทธ์รีไดเร็กต์ที่ช่วยปรับ SEO

A career woman using a CMS on a laptop

กลยุทธ์รีไดเร็กต์สำหรับการย้ายเว็บไซต์อย่างสำเร็จและถ่ายโอนค่า SEO

เมื่อย้ายเว็บไซต์ ควรตั้งค่า 301 redirect เสมอ หากคุณเปลี่ยนเส้นทาง URL เก่าแต่ละตัวไปยัง URL ใหม่อย่างถูกต้อง คุณจะถ่ายโอนอันดับจากเสิร์ชเอนจินต่อไปได้ และย้ายเสร็จโดยไม่สูญเสียพลัง SEO

สำคัญคือต้องเปรียบเทียบ sitemap ก่อนย้ายและหลังย้าย และตรวจสอบว่าแต่ละหน้าถูกรีไดเร็กต์อย่างถูกต้อง

ปรับ SEO ด้วยการทำ URL canonicalization และรีไดเร็กต์

URL canonicalization คือวิธีเลือก URL ที่ต้องการหนึ่งตัวเมื่อมีเนื้อหาเดียวกันอยู่ใต้หลาย URL จากนั้นรีไดเร็กต์ URL อื่นไปยัง canonical URL นั้น ช่วยหลีกเลี่ยงปัญหา duplicate content และปรับ SEO ให้ดีขึ้น

ตัวอย่างเช่น http://example.com กับ https://example.com หรือ https://example.com/ กับ https://example.com/index.html อาจถูกมองว่าเป็น duplicate content

รีไดเร็กต์เมื่อรวมหน้าเข้าด้วยกัน: รักษาคุณค่าของคอนเทนต์

เมื่อรวมหลายหน้าเป็นหน้าเดียว ให้ตั้งค่า 301 redirect จากหน้าเก่าไปยังหน้าที่รวมแล้ว วิธีนี้จะรวมคุณค่า SEO ของหน้าเก่าไปยังหน้าใหม่และช่วยรักษาประสิทธิภาพ SEO

หลังตั้งค่ารีไดเร็กต์แล้ว ให้ปรับปรุงต่อเนื่องด้วยการวัดผลและปรับแต่ง

หลังตั้งค่ารีไดเร็กต์แล้ว ให้ใช้เครื่องมืออย่าง Google Search Console เพื่อตรวจสอบว่าทำงานถูกต้องหรือมีข้อผิดพลาดเกิดขึ้นหรือไม่

คุณยังสามารถวิเคราะห์พฤติกรรมการเข้าถึงและปรับการตั้งค่ารีไดเร็กต์ตามความจำเป็นเพื่อให้ได้ผลลัพธ์ SEO ที่ดียิ่งขึ้น

สรุป: เส้นทางสู่การเป็นผู้เชี่ยวชาญรีไดเร็กต์และยกระดับทักษะ SEO ของคุณ

รีไดเร็กต์เป็นเทคนิคที่สำคัญอย่างยิ่งใน SEO หากนำความรู้ในบทความนี้ไปใช้และตั้งค่ารีไดเร็กต์อย่างถูกต้อง คุณจะเสริมประสิทธิภาพ SEO ของเว็บไซต์และปรับประสบการณ์ผู้ใช้ให้ดีขึ้นได้ จงเชี่ยวชาญรีไดเร็กต์และยกระดับทักษะ SEO ของคุณไปอีกขั้น